For BTech in Information Technology, the maximum JEE Main required cutoff rank was 6926 in the General category under the AI quota. Therefore, a cutoff rank below the rank mentioned here is considered to be a good rank for getting an IT branch at IIIT Allahabad. The category-wise maximum cutoff rank required in 2025 is given below for BTech in IT course.
| Category | Maximum JEE Main Cutoff Required in 2025 |
|---|---|
| General | 6926 |
| OBC | 8539 |
| SC | 55292 |
| ST | 97376 |
| EWS | 8911 |
| PWD | 105857 |

If you belong to the General AI category, the JEE Main cutoff 2025 for BTech admission at IIIT Allahabad ranged between 5177 and 9639. This is the overall cutoff range from Round 1 till the last round. The cutoff range varies for different categories. As per the IIIT Allahabad JEE Advanced cutoff 2025, B.Tech. in Information Technology (Business Informatics) had the lowest cutoff rank of 3632 in the last round, making it the most competitive for admission. Tabulated below is the branch-wise JEE Main 2025 cutoff ranks for the General AI category students:
| Course | Last Round Cutoff 2025 |
|---|---|
| B.Tech. in Information Technology | 6926 |
| B.Tech. in Electronics and Communication Engineering | 9639 |
| B.Tech. in Information Technology (Business Informatics) | 3632 |

JEE Main Round 6, has been released for admission to the BTech courses. As per IIIT Allahabad JEE Main cutoff 2023, the Round 6 closing rank was 9270 for General category candidates in All India quota for Electronics & Communication Engineering. For female candidates in general category under All India quota, 15613 was the closing rank. BTech cut off varies depending on the category and domicile/quota of the applicant.
